Given a relational schema R with attributes A, B, C, and D, where functional dependencies B-> ACD and C -> D are supposed to hold. (a) What are all the keys in ABCD? (b) Give example of a superkey in ABCD that is not a key. (c) Give example of a superkey in ABCD that is also a key. (d) Give example of a trivial functional dependency over ABCD.
